Hyundai Engineeringnstruction Co  (XKRX:000720) 14-Day RSI Explanation

The Relative Strength Index (RSI), developed by J. Welles Wilder in his book “New Concepts in Technical Trading Systems.”, is a momentum oscillator that measures the speed and change of price movements. The RSI is most typically used on a 14-day period, measured on a scale from 0 to 100.

Traditionally, an asset is considered overbought or overvalued when the RSI is above 70 and oversold or undervalued when it is below 30. A RSI surpasses the 30 level indicates a bullish sign, when it slides below 70 level, it’s a bearish sign. This level can be adjusted depending on the security’s pattern and the market’s underlying trend. In an uptrend or bullish market, the RSI might range within a higher interval, investors could set the support level higher. If a downtrend or bearish market occurs, investors may need to lower the resistance level.

RSI can also be used in trading techniques to indicate the trading signal, such as Divergences and Swing Rejections.

Hyundai Engineering & Construction Co Ltd works in the construction industry, and has completed civil, building, plant, and energy projects. It constructs buildings, structures, and infrastructure primarily geared toward transportation, power stations, gas facilities, and real estate. The company operates four business segments: building works, civil works, plant works/electrical works, and other. Procuring materials and delivering timely performance to develop large, complex structures are focuses of the business. The company has a strong sales presence in its home country of Korea, but it derives the majority of its sales from international projects in Asia, Africa, and other regions.
